Author Bio: Nikolai Leskov

Author Bio: Nikolai Leskov

Nikolai Semyonovich Leskov (1831–1895) was a Russian novelist, short story writer, playwright, and journalist. He was a favourite of Leo Tolstoy, Anton Chekhov and Maxim Gorky among others. Leskov is praised for his innovative techniques and his ability to create a vivid picture of contemporary Russian society.
